Oral Cancer Screening

Oral cancer includes any abnormal cell growth in the mouth, including the lips, gums, jawbone, salivary glands, tongue, and throat. Every exam at People's Dental includes an oral cancer screening to look for early signs including sores, inflammation, lumps, and lesions. Our dentists will also palpate the jaw and throat for abnormalities. If any areas of concern are found, a biopsy may be performed or you will be referred to a specialist for further care.

Best Candidates for Dental Exam

Patients of all ages should receive an annual dental examination. Often, people think they are fine because they don’t feel any pain in their mouth. Many common issues like gum disease (the biggest cause of tooth loss) may not have symptoms you will be able to see. If oral issues are found early enough, you will have more treatment options and a better chance at a full recovery.

The American Dental Association (ADA) recommends that babies go to the dentist before their first birthday. This can help with concerns like teething, using pacifiers, and baby bottle tooth decay. The team at People's Dental can talk to you about how to care for and clean your baby's mouth so they start healthy habits early — this will also help them throughout their life. Dental exams are also vital for children as they get older and their mouth develops. While baby teeth will fall out eventually, our dental team can watch for any development issues in the gums and jaw.

What To Expect

Your dental examination will start with an overall evaluation of your gums, teeth, tongue, throat, inside your cheeks, roof of your mouth, and other oral checkpoints. This includes looking for signs of oral cancer. A member of our team will take digital images and screen for abnormal tissue in the gums. We will evaluate your head, neck, and jaw, including your temporomandibular joints (TMJ) and bite while discussing any issues found and the best treatment options. Our skilled team will discuss any health concerns you have, prescriptions and supplements you may be taking, and how they might impact your oral health by causing dry mouth and tooth decay. Finally, they will examine any prosthetics you have, like crowns and dentures, to check the fit and wear.

Follow-Up

How soon you need to return will depend on your oral health. If our dental team does not identify any concerns, then the only follow-up needed would be to continue a regular dental health regimen including brushing and flossing twice a day, along with annual dental exams and bi-annual cleanings at People's Dental. If we do see something that needs treatment, options will be discussed and scheduled.
